Shutter Handle Repair in Alpharetta, GA
Shutter handle repair services address issues with the handles that operate window and exterior shutters, ensuring they function smoothly and securely. This type of repair covers a variety of projects, including replacing broken or worn handles, fixing loose or misaligned components, and restoring proper operation of manual shutter mechanisms. Homeowners often seek this service when handles become difficult to turn, are damaged, or no longer provide a secure grip, helping to maintain the safety and appearance of their property.
Before requesting shutter handle repair, property owners typically want to understand the scope of the work involved, including whether the existing handles are compatible with their shutters and if any additional hardware or adjustments are necessary. It’s also helpful to know if the repair can be completed without replacing entire shutter systems and to inquire about the durability of the repair work. Clear communication about the specific issues with the handles can ensure a smooth process and effective results.

Shutter Handle Repair Questions
What causes shutter handle problems? Common issues include wear and tear, misalignment, or damage from impact, which can affect proper operation.
How can I tell if my shutter handle needs repair? Difficulty opening or closing shutters, or loose handles, are signs that repair may be needed.
Are shutter handle repairs difficult to perform? Repairs are typically straightforward and involve replacing or adjusting the handle or related components.
What types of shutter handles can be repaired? Most standard manual shutter handles and associated hardware can be repaired or replaced as needed.
